Standard Magnetic Latch

Standard magnetic latches are the most common type used in various applications, particularly in cabinets and lightweight doors. They consist of a simple magnet paired with a ferromagnetic plate, providing a reliable closure mechanism. When purchasing, buyers should consider the weight and frequency of use for the doors they intend to secure, as this latch is best suited for low-traffic environments where high security is not a primary concern.

Electromagnetic Lock

Electromagnetic locks utilize electrical power to create a strong magnetic hold on the door. They are ideal for high-security applications, such as access control systems in commercial buildings. Buyers should evaluate the electrical requirements and ensure compatibility with their existing systems. While these locks provide superior security, they also necessitate careful installation and ongoing electrical maintenance, which may increase operational costs.

Surface-Mounted Latch

Surface-mounted latches are affixed directly to the surface of doors and gates, making them exceptionally easy to install and operate. Commonly used in office partitions and lightweight gates, they are accessible and visible. When considering this type, buyers should assess the aesthetic implications and potential vulnerability to tampering. While convenient, these latches may not offer the same level of security as concealed options.

Concealed Magnetic Latch

For applications where aesthetics are paramount, concealed magnetic latches offer a hidden installation option that maintains the visual integrity of the door or furniture. These latches are commonly used in high-end cabinetry and furniture design. Buyers should be prepared for a more complex installation process and ensure precise alignment for effective operation. The aesthetic benefits often outweigh the installation challenges, making them a popular choice in luxury markets.

Heavy-Duty Magnetic Latch

Heavy-duty magnetic latches are designed for robust applications, such as industrial doors and storage facilities. They provide a stronger holding force and are suitable for high-traffic environments. When purchasing, businesses should consider the specific weight and frequency of use, as well as the potential need for additional installation support due to their size and strength. While they come with a higher price tag, their durability often results in lower maintenance and replacement costs over time.

Strategic Material Selection Guide for magnetic door latch

When selecting materials for magnetic door latches, it’s essential to consider the properties, advantages, and limitations of each material type. This analysis will focus on four common materials used in the manufacturing of magnetic door latches: Plastic, Stainless Steel, Carbon Steel, and Aluminum. Each material offers unique characteristics that can significantly impact performance, durability, and suitability for various applications.

Plastic

Key Properties: Plastic materials, such as polycarbonate or nylon, are lightweight and can withstand moderate temperatures. They often have good chemical resistance, making them suitable for environments where exposure to cleaning agents or chemicals is common.

Pros & Cons: The primary advantage of plastic is its low cost and ease of manufacturing, which allows for complex shapes and designs. However, plastics may not withstand high temperatures or heavy loads, leading to potential deformation over time. Their durability is generally lower than metals, which could affect long-term performance.

Impact on Application: Plastic magnetic door latches are commonly used in residential or light commercial applications where heavy-duty performance is not critical. They are less suitable for industrial settings where high strength and durability are required.

Considerations for International Buyers: Buyers should ensure compliance with local regulations regarding fire safety and material safety standards. In regions like Europe, adherence to REACH regulations is crucial.

Stainless Steel

Key Properties: Stainless steel, particularly grades like 304 and 316, offers excellent corrosion resistance and can handle high temperatures and pressures. It is also known for its strength and durability.

Pros & Cons: The key advantage of stainless steel is its longevity and resistance to rust, making it ideal for outdoor or humid environments. However, it is more expensive than plastic and can be heavier, which may complicate installation in certain applications.

Impact on Application: Stainless steel latches are suitable for both commercial and industrial applications, especially in environments exposed to moisture or corrosive elements, such as marine or food processing industries.

Considerations for International Buyers: Buyers should verify that the selected stainless steel grade meets local standards, such as ASTM or DIN. In regions like the Middle East, where humidity can be high, opting for higher-grade stainless steel (e.g., 316) may be advisable.

Carbon Steel

Key Properties: Carbon steel is known for its high strength and durability. It can be treated for enhanced corrosion resistance, but it is inherently more susceptible to rust without proper coatings.

Pros & Cons: The primary advantage of carbon steel is its cost-effectiveness and strength, making it suitable for heavy-duty applications. However, its susceptibility to corrosion means that it requires protective coatings, which can add to manufacturing complexity.

Impact on Application: Carbon steel latches are often used in industrial settings where strength is paramount, but they may not be ideal for environments with high moisture unless adequately protected.

Considerations for International Buyers: Compliance with local standards for corrosion protection and safety is essential. Buyers in regions like South America should be aware of the environmental conditions that may affect the longevity of carbon steel products.

Aluminum

Key Properties: Aluminum is lightweight, corrosion-resistant, and has good thermal and electrical conductivity. It can withstand moderate temperatures and is often used in applications requiring a balance of strength and weight.

Pros & Cons: The advantages of aluminum include its low weight and resistance to corrosion, making it suitable for various applications. However, it is generally less strong than steel, which may limit its use in heavy-duty applications.

Impact on Application: Aluminum magnetic door latches are ideal for lightweight doors and applications where ease of installation is critical. They are commonly used in residential and light commercial settings.

Considerations for International Buyers: Buyers should ensure that aluminum products meet local standards for strength and corrosion resistance. In Europe, adherence to EN standards for aluminum alloys is recommended.

In-depth Look: Manufacturing Processes and Quality Assurance for magnetic door latch

Manufacturing Processes for Magnetic Door Latches

The manufacturing of magnetic door latches involves several critical stages, each requiring precision and adherence to industry standards. Below is a detailed breakdown of the main stages in the manufacturing process, key techniques employed, and quality assurance practices.

Material Preparation

The first step in manufacturing magnetic door latches involves the selection and preparation of materials. Common materials include:

  • Magnetic Components: Typically, neodymium or ferrite magnets are used for their strong magnetic properties.
  • Housing Materials: Non-ferromagnetic metals (like aluminum) or high-strength plastics are often chosen to encapsulate the magnetic components.
  • Strike Plates: Usually made of ferromagnetic materials (like steel) to enhance the magnetic field.

The materials undergo rigorous quality checks upon arrival at the manufacturing facility to ensure compliance with specifications. This step often includes:

  • Incoming Quality Control (IQC): Inspecting raw materials for defects, dimensions, and chemical composition.

Forming

The forming stage involves shaping the prepared materials into usable components. Key techniques include:

  • Injection Molding: Used for producing plastic housings, ensuring uniformity and precision in dimensions.
  • Stamping and Machining: Employed for creating metal components like strike plates and housings, allowing for intricate designs and high tolerances.
  • Magnetization: Magnets are magnetized in controlled environments to achieve optimal magnetic strength.

Each forming process is monitored to maintain consistency and quality.

Assembly

Once the components are formed, they are assembled into the final product. This stage includes:

  • Component Integration: The magnetic components are affixed to their respective housings and strike plates.
  • Testing During Assembly: Initial functionality tests are performed to ensure the components fit together properly and operate as intended.

This phase often utilizes automated assembly lines to enhance efficiency and reduce human error.

Finishing

The finishing process enhances the aesthetic and functional properties of the magnetic door latches. Techniques include:

  • Surface Treatment: Coatings (like powder coating or anodizing) are applied to protect against corrosion and wear, especially important for outdoor applications.
  • Quality Inspection: After finishing, each latch undergoes a final inspection to ensure it meets all design specifications.

Quality Assurance for Magnetic Door Latches

Quality assurance is crucial in ensuring that magnetic door latches meet industry standards and customer expectations. Various international and industry-specific standards guide this process.

Relevant International Standards

  1. ISO 9001: This standard outlines the requirements for a quality management system (QMS). Manufacturers should be certified to ISO 9001 to demonstrate their commitment to quality.
  2. CE Marking: Required for products sold within the European Economic Area (EEA), indicating conformity with health, safety, and environmental protection standards.
  3. API Standards: For magnetic latches used in industrial settings, compliance with the American Petroleum Institute (API) standards may be necessary.

Quality Control Checkpoints

Quality control involves multiple checkpoints throughout the manufacturing process:

  • Incoming Quality Control (IQC): Initial inspection of raw materials.
  • In-Process Quality Control (IPQC): Continuous monitoring during the production process, including dimensional checks and magnetic strength tests.
  • Final Quality Control (FQC): Comprehensive testing of finished products, including:

  • Magnetic Field Testing: Ensuring the latch meets specified magnetic strength.

  • Durability Testing: Subjecting the latch to stress and environmental conditions to ensure longevity.

Common Testing Methods

Manufacturers utilize various testing methods to ensure quality:

  • Dimensional Inspection: Using calipers and gauges to verify that components meet specifications.
  • Magnetic Testing: Utilizing gaussmeters to measure the strength of the magnetic field produced by the latch.
  • Environmental Testing: Conducting salt spray tests for corrosion resistance and temperature tests to assess performance under extreme conditions.

Comprehensive Cost and Pricing Analysis for magnetic door latch Sourcing

The sourcing of magnetic door latches involves a complex cost structure and pricing analysis that international B2B buyers must navigate. Understanding the various cost components and price influencers is crucial for making informed procurement decisions.

Cost Components

  1. Materials: The primary materials for magnetic door latches include magnets, ferromagnetic strike plates, non-ferromagnetic casings (often plastic or metal), and any additional components such as screws or mounting hardware. The choice of materials can significantly impact the overall cost. For example, using high-quality magnets or durable casing materials may raise expenses but improve product longevity.

  2. Labor: Labor costs are associated with the production and assembly of magnetic latches. Factors influencing labor costs include the geographical location of manufacturing facilities, local wage standards, and the complexity of the assembly process. Countries with lower labor costs may offer competitive pricing, but buyers should consider the potential trade-offs in quality.

  3. Manufacturing Overhead: This includes costs related to production facilities, utilities, equipment maintenance, and administrative expenses. Efficient manufacturing processes can help reduce overhead costs, which can be beneficial for suppliers and buyers alike.

  4. Tooling: Tooling costs involve the initial investment in molds and tools required to manufacture magnetic latches. These costs can be amortized over large production runs, making it more economical for suppliers to produce higher volumes.

  5. Quality Control (QC): Implementing rigorous QC measures ensures that the magnetic latches meet the required specifications and standards. While this may incur additional costs, it can prevent costly returns or product failures, thus providing long-term savings.

  6. Logistics: The cost of shipping and handling can vary significantly based on the distance, mode of transport, and packaging requirements. International buyers must consider these logistics expenses, especially when sourcing from regions with high shipping rates.

  7. Margin: Suppliers typically add a profit margin to cover their costs and achieve a sustainable business model. Margins can vary widely based on market competition, supplier reputation, and the uniqueness of the product offered.

Price Influencers

  • Volume/MOQ (Minimum Order Quantity): Larger orders often lead to lower per-unit costs due to economies of scale. Buyers should negotiate for better pricing based on anticipated volume.

  • Specifications/Customization: Customized magnetic latches may come at a premium. Buyers should weigh the need for specific features against budget constraints.

  • Materials and Quality Certifications: Higher quality materials and certifications (e.g., ISO, UL) can enhance the price. Buyers should evaluate the importance of these certifications in their market.

  • Supplier Factors: The supplier’s experience, reliability, and market position can influence pricing. Established suppliers may offer higher quality but at a higher price point.

  • Incoterms: The chosen Incoterms (e.g., FOB, CIF) can affect overall costs, including shipping and insurance. Buyers should understand how these terms impact their total costs.

Essential Technical Properties and Trade Terminology for magnetic door latch

Key Technical Properties of Magnetic Door Latches

Understanding the technical specifications of magnetic door latches is crucial for B2B buyers, ensuring that the products meet their operational and safety requirements. Here are essential properties to consider:

  1. Material Grade
    The material used in magnetic door latches can significantly affect their durability and performance. Common materials include stainless steel, zinc alloy, and high-grade plastics. Stainless steel is preferred for its corrosion resistance, particularly in humid or coastal environments, making it suitable for applications in regions like South America and the Middle East.

  2. Holding Force
    This specification indicates the amount of force required to separate the latch from its strike plate. Holding forces typically range from 500 lbs to 3,000 lbs, depending on the application. For instance, lighter-duty latches may suffice for residential uses, while industrial applications may require higher holding capacities. Understanding this property helps buyers choose latches that ensure security and functionality in their specific contexts.

  3. Tolerance
    Tolerance refers to the allowable deviation in the dimensions of the latch components. It is crucial for ensuring that parts fit together accurately during installation. A tighter tolerance can lead to better performance and longevity of the latch system. Buyers should inquire about tolerance levels to ensure compatibility with their existing door structures.

  4. Installation Type
    Magnetic door latches can be surface-mounted or mortised. Surface-mounted latches are easier to install and are ideal for retrofitting existing doors, while mortised options provide a cleaner aesthetic and are often used in new constructions. Buyers need to consider their installation environment when selecting the type of latch, as this can affect both security and visual appeal.

  5. Electromagnetic Compatibility (EMC)
    This property is essential for electromagnetic locks, particularly in commercial settings where electronic access control systems are used. EMC ensures that the latch operates effectively without interference from other electronic devices. Buyers in technology-driven markets should prioritize this feature to avoid operational issues.

  6. Power Requirements
    Magnetic latches can operate on AC or DC power, and understanding the power requirements is vital for integration into existing systems. Some models may offer battery backup options to ensure functionality during power outages, which is especially valuable in regions with unreliable electricity supply.

  3. What are the typical minimum order quantities (MOQs) and lead times for magnetic door latches?
    MOQs for magnetic door latches can vary significantly based on the supplier and the complexity of the order. Generally, you might expect MOQs to range from 100 to 500 units for standard products. Lead times can also differ; expect anywhere from 4 to 12 weeks, depending on customization and production schedules. Always clarify these details upfront to avoid surprises and ensure your project timeline aligns with supplier capabilities.
